Select Brand:

Show All


£31.85

dispatch in 28 business days

£113.70

dispatch in 28 business days

£86.05

dispatch in 28 business days

£125.90

dispatch in 28 business days

£42.37

dispatch in 28 business days

£86.87

dispatch in 28 business days

£1.16

dispatch in 28 business days

£122.28

dispatch in 28 business days

£113.63

dispatch in 28 business days

£2.58

dispatch in 28 business days

£125.90

dispatch in 28 business days

£122.28

dispatch in 28 business days